Output 76fb27f870c63a7839465f28f842b8d4a348ab99f9cce3f4f17c5e5ff8b63869:2

value
2388429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82871a7ad39c3d957b4a44b490b35ac1f6a5db5a OP_EQUAL
address
3DbBcdfrgtG4FqcVPFadCJTmo4c7SB8vP8
transaction
76fb27f870c63a7839465f28f842b8d4a348ab99f9cce3f4f17c5e5ff8b63869
spent
true